Subject: [PATCH 03/11] cxl/core: Remove cxl_device_lock()
Date: Mon, 28 Feb 2022 18:49:06 -0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<164610294604.2682974.11169622387063183603.stgit@dwillia2-desk3.amr.corp.int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<164610292916.2682974.12924748003366352335.stgit@dwillia2-desk3.amr.corp.intel.com>

In preparation for moving lockdep_mutex nested lock acquisition into the
core, remove the cxl_device_lock() wrapper, but preserve
cxl_lock_class() that will be used to inform the core of the subsystem's
lock ordering rules.

diff --git a/drivers/cxl/cxl.h b/drivers/cxl/cxl.h
index ca8a61a623b7..97e6ca7e4940 100644
--- a/drivers/cxl/cxl.h
+++ b/drivers/cxl/cxl.h
@@ -530,51 +530,5 @@ static inline int cxl_lock_class(struct device *dev)
 	else
 		return CXL_ANON_LOCK;
 }
-
-static inline void cxl_nested_lock(struct device *dev)
-{
-	mutex_lock_nested(&dev->lockdep_mutex, cxl_lock_class(dev));
-}
-
-static inline void cxl_nested_unlock(struct device *dev)
-{
-	mutex_unlock(&dev->lockdep_mutex);
-}
-
-static inline void cxl_device_lock(struct device *dev)
-{
-	/*
-	 * For double lock errors the lockup will happen before lockdep
-	 * warns at cxl_nested_lock(), so assert explicitly.
-	 */
-	lockdep_assert_not_held(&dev->lockdep_mutex);
-
-	device_lock(dev);
-	cxl_nested_lock(dev);
-}
-
-static inline void cxl_device_unlock(struct device *dev)
-{
-	cxl_nested_unlock(dev);
-	device_unlock(dev);
-}
-#else
-static inline void cxl_nested_lock(struct device *dev)
-{
-}
-
-static inline void cxl_nested_unlock(struct device *dev)
-{
-}
-
-static inline void cxl_device_lock(struct device *dev)
-{
-	device_lock(dev);
-}
-
-static inline void cxl_device_unlock(struct device *dev)
-{
-	device_unlock(dev);
-}
 #endif
 #endif /* __CXL_H__ */
